Artifact Signing — Pickwise Optimizer. All release artifacts for the Pickwise warehouse pick-list optimizer are signed at build time by the Corrigan build farm and verified again at deploy by the fleet agent on each warehouse node. No unsigned artifact may reach a node, even in staging. Verification uses a single pinned public key; rotation requires security-team sign-off and a fleet-wide config push. For audit purposes, the currently pinned verification key is recorded below.

signing key of fahif-tawip = bky13_NGDSy3CZ4WJYy

**Ticket: Waveform preview config drift on staging**

Hey, quick one before you approve the merge. The audio waveform preview in SoundSketch is rendering at the wrong resolution on staging-2, and it turns out the box has been hand-edited since the Marvale incident last month. Ansible hasn't touched it in six weeks, so the peak-sampling and downsample settings no longer match what's in the repo. I diffed the live service against main and captured the current state. Here's what the staging box is actually running right now.

config for yawep-yagep:
[aldok]
port = 9300
region = south-4
host = aldok.sivrelhq.internal
team = casix
timeout_ms = 500
retries = 4

Subject: On-call handover — lintgate baseline

Hey Priyen,

Quick handover before I drop offline. The static-analysis baseline for the Corvid repo got regenerated Tuesday, so expect a noisy diff on the next merge train. I suppressed two false positives in the nullability checker; they're annotated in the baseline file itself. Don't regenerate again until the Marrowby branch lands. If anything about the suppressions looks wrong, reach out to the analysis tooling owner directly.

pager mailbox: praax_ralok_kaswyn@merlaqcorp.example